重组rAAV2/eGFP、rAAV2/NGF病毒转染神经干细胞的研究

Study on Transfecting of Neural Stem Cells by Recombined rAAV2/eGFP and rAAV2/NGF Virus

【摘要】 目的 观察重组rAAV2 /eGFP(含报告基因)和rAAV2 /NGF(含目的基因)病毒转染神经干细胞的转染效率;探讨神经干细胞治疗神经系统疾病的新途径。方法 分离、培养和鉴定神经干细胞后,用重组rAAV2 /eGFP和rAAV2 /NGF病毒转染神经干细胞,用荧光显微镜和免疫细胞化学检测GFP和NGF在体外的表达。结果 GFP和NGF于2 4h后在体外开始表达;5d后表达效率高达89% ,并可持续稳定表达35d以上;MOI(v g/cell)不同,表达效率不同。结论 重组rAAV2 /eGFP和rAAV2 /NGF病毒可转染神经干细胞,神经干细胞可稳定表达GFP和NGF ,可用于基因治疗神经系统疾病。

【Abstract】 Objective To observe the rate of transfec ti on of recombined rAAV2/eGFP(containing reporting genes) and rAAV2/NGF(containing targeting genes) virus into neural stem cells to explore the ways of neural ste m cells treating nervous system diseases. Method Neural stem cells were transfected by recombined rAAV2/eGFP and rAAV2/NGF virus after separa tion,culture and characterization,then we detected the expression of GFP and NGF by fluorescence microscopy and immunocytochemistry in vitro. Results GFP and NGF began to express 24 hours after transfection in vitro;the r ate of expression rose to 89% 5 days later,and could last for more than 35 days ;the rate of expression of them was different with the different MOI(v.g./cell) . Condusion Recombined rAAV2/eGFP and rAAV2/NGF virus can be transfected into neural stem cells which could express GFP,NGF steadly and may play a important role in therapy of nervous system diseases.
